Knowledge, Attitude and Practices on Childhood Immunisation among Parents Attending Paediatric OPD at a Tertiary Care Centre, Kanchipuram District, Tamil Nadu, India
Introduction: Vaccine-preventable diseases (VPD) are considered one of the leading causes of sicknesses and deaths among children worldwide. Parents' knowledge and attitude towards immunisation are likely to influence uptake. Vaccination is one of the most cost-effective public health tools to...
